Open Source Software Vulnerability Scanner

Open Source

What is Open Source Software Vulnerability Scanner?

What is Open Source Software Vulnerability Scanner?

An Open Source Software Vulnerability Scanner is a tool designed to identify security vulnerabilities in open source software components used within applications. These scanners analyze the code, libraries, and dependencies of software projects to detect known vulnerabilities, misconfigurations, and outdated packages that could be exploited by attackers. By leveraging databases of known vulnerabilities, such as the National Vulnerability Database (NVD) or community-driven repositories like the Open Source Vulnerability Database (OSV), these tools help developers and organizations maintain secure software practices. They play a crucial role in the software development lifecycle by enabling proactive risk management and compliance with security standards. **Brief Answer:** An Open Source Software Vulnerability Scanner identifies security vulnerabilities in open source components of applications, helping developers manage risks and maintain secure software practices.

How Open Source Software Vulnerability Scanner works?

Open Source Software Vulnerability Scanners are tools designed to identify security weaknesses in software applications that utilize open-source components. These scanners work by analyzing the codebase of an application, comparing it against a database of known vulnerabilities, such as those listed in the Common Vulnerabilities and Exposures (CVE) system. The scanner examines dependencies, libraries, and frameworks used within the software, checking for outdated versions or configurations that may expose the application to risks. Once the analysis is complete, the scanner generates a report detailing any identified vulnerabilities, their severity, and recommended remediation steps, enabling developers to address security issues proactively. **Brief Answer:** Open Source Software Vulnerability Scanners analyze an application's codebase to identify security weaknesses by comparing it against a database of known vulnerabilities. They check for outdated components and generate reports on identified issues and remediation steps.

How Open Source Software Vulnerability Scanner works?
Benefit of Open Source Software Vulnerability Scanner?

Benefit of Open Source Software Vulnerability Scanner?

Open source software vulnerability scanners offer numerous benefits, making them an attractive choice for organizations seeking to enhance their cybersecurity posture. One of the primary advantages is cost-effectiveness, as these tools are typically free to use and can significantly reduce expenses associated with proprietary solutions. Additionally, open source scanners benefit from community-driven development, which fosters rapid updates and improvements based on real-time feedback and contributions from users worldwide. This collaborative environment often leads to more robust detection capabilities and a wider range of vulnerabilities being addressed. Furthermore, organizations can customize open source tools to fit their specific needs, ensuring that they align with unique security requirements and workflows. Overall, leveraging open source vulnerability scanners empowers organizations to proactively identify and mitigate security risks while fostering innovation and collaboration within the cybersecurity community. **Brief Answer:** Open source software vulnerability scanners are cost-effective, benefit from community-driven updates, allow for customization, and enhance an organization's ability to identify and mitigate security risks effectively.

How to choose right Open Source Software Vulnerability Scanner?

Choosing the right open-source software vulnerability scanner involves several key considerations. First, assess the specific needs of your organization, including the types of applications and environments you need to scan, such as web applications, containers, or network devices. Evaluate the scanner's detection capabilities, ensuring it can identify a wide range of vulnerabilities, including those relevant to your technology stack. User-friendliness is also crucial; a tool with an intuitive interface will facilitate quicker adoption by your team. Additionally, consider the community support and documentation available for the scanner, as robust resources can significantly enhance your ability to troubleshoot issues and optimize usage. Finally, review the frequency of updates and the scanner's track record in identifying new vulnerabilities to ensure it remains effective against emerging threats. **Brief Answer:** To choose the right open-source software vulnerability scanner, assess your organization's specific needs, evaluate detection capabilities, prioritize user-friendliness, check community support and documentation, and consider the frequency of updates to ensure effectiveness against emerging threats.

How to choose right Open Source Software Vulnerability Scanner?
Technical reading about Open Source Software Vulnerability Scanner?

Technical reading about Open Source Software Vulnerability Scanner?

Technical reading about Open Source Software Vulnerability Scanners involves understanding the tools and methodologies used to identify security weaknesses in open-source software components. These scanners analyze codebases, dependencies, and configurations to detect known vulnerabilities, often referencing databases like the National Vulnerability Database (NVD) or Common Vulnerabilities and Exposures (CVE). Readers should familiarize themselves with various scanning techniques, such as static and dynamic analysis, and understand how these tools integrate into continuous integration/continuous deployment (CI/CD) pipelines to enhance software security. Additionally, it's crucial to grasp the limitations of these scanners, including false positives and the need for manual verification, to effectively mitigate risks associated with open-source software. **Brief Answer:** Technical reading on Open Source Software Vulnerability Scanners focuses on tools that identify security flaws in open-source components by analyzing code and dependencies. It covers scanning techniques, integration into CI/CD processes, and the importance of understanding scanner limitations for effective risk management.

FAQ

    What is open source software?
  • Open source software is software with source code that anyone can inspect, modify, and distribute freely.
  • How does open source differ from proprietary software?
  • Open source is freely accessible and modifiable, while proprietary software restricts access to its source code and usage.
  • What are the benefits of using open source software?
  • Benefits include cost savings, transparency, flexibility, and community-driven innovation.
  • Is open source software secure?
  • Open source can be secure, as many developers review the code, but it depends on regular updates and proper security practices.
  • What are some popular open source software examples?
  • Examples include Linux (operating system), Apache (web server), and LibreOffice (office suite).
  • Can businesses use open source software?
  • Yes, businesses widely use open source software for applications, development tools, and infrastructure.
  • What is an open source license?
  • An open source license is a legal document that defines how open source software can be used, modified, and distributed.
  • What is the difference between free and open source software (FOSS)?
  • FOSS emphasizes software freedom, meaning software is freely available and modifiable, though it can be commercial.
  • How do open source projects make money?
  • Revenue can come from donations, support services, premium versions, and custom development.
  • What is the role of the open source community?
  • The community contributes to development, support, and improvement of open source projects, ensuring ongoing innovation.
  • Can open source software be customized?
  • Yes, open source allows users to modify the source code to meet specific needs or preferences.
  • How is open source software maintained?
  • It’s maintained by a community of developers or dedicated teams who update, fix bugs, and add features.
  • What are the risks of using open source software?
  • Risks include lack of official support, potential security vulnerabilities, and variable quality among projects.
  • What is GitHub in open source?
  • GitHub is a platform for hosting, sharing, and collaborating on open source code using Git version control.
  • How can I contribute to open source?
  • You can contribute by fixing bugs, adding features, improving documentation, or simply testing software and giving feedback.
contact
Phone:
866-460-7666
ADD.:
11501 Dublin Blvd. Suite 200,Dublin, CA, 94568
Email:
contact@easiio.com
Contact UsBook a meeting
If you have any questions or suggestions, please leave a message, we will get in touch with you within 24 hours.
Send